Abstract

 Mathematical models with memory effect play an important role in
the field of epidemiology. The fractional-order derivatives are
powerful tools to characterize the memory effect in the dynamical
systems of infectious diseases. Hence, we attempt to present a
systematic survey on the fractional-order compartmental models of
Covid-19 pandemic to explain how the fractional-order models have
been employed to study and forecast the spread of Covid-19
pandemic. Such non-integer order models can help decision makers
in control programs to put strategic plans to control Covid-19
outbreak.
